## FX Hedging Decision — Managers Only

Effective next quarter, Varnell Trading will hedge 70% of forecast Ostmark exposure via forward contracts arranged through Kellbrook Capital. Sales leads: quote in local currency only; margins on Ostmark deals are now protected, so stop padding prices by 4%. Hedge ratio reviews happen monthly with Finance. Do not discuss the hedging programme with customers or partners. The rationale ties directly to the expansion plan below.

internal memo for tagef-hadup: Gross margin on Ulaath came in at 15 percent against a plan of 5 percent. Only 7 of the 120 pilot accounts renewed Ulaath, so a churn review is set for October 15.

## Artifact Signing — Inventory Reconciliation Job

The nightly reconciliation job for Stockline now signs its output manifests before upload. Unsigned manifests are rejected by the Ledgerbox ingest as of build 412. Two mismatches last week traced to a stale key on the runner pool; rotated Tuesday. Action for sync: confirm all runners pull the current key at job start. The active signing key for the reconciliation pipeline is as follows.

signing key of yafop-taguf = bky3_Kre

Runbook: StockSquare reconciliation job

Runs nightly against the Hallowmere warehouse ledger. Compares on-hand counts to the order journal and emits deltas to the audit topic. Failures are almost always lock contention with the import pipeline; rerun after 02:30 local. Do not run twice in one window — deltas double-count. Reviewer should confirm the job picks up the settings below.

config for bahop-baduf:
[kasion]
team = lamath
access_code = ac_d807e5
host = kasion.paliqcloud.corp
port = 4000
owner = julix.tamvan
peer = frair.qorvelsoft.local